Player Story

Jacob Bernard story

Jacob Bernard built his college career from 2019 through 2024 as a wide receiver from Mandeville, LA wearing No. 4, spending time with Louisiana. The clearest part of Jacob Bernard's career was his receiving role: 83 catches, 1,126 receiving yards, and 3 touchdowns across 37 career games in the available record. His career also includes 1 tackle and 202 return yards, giving the story more than a single-category snapshot.
